发表评论取消回复
相关阅读
相关 C语言中的动态内存分配函数realloc】编程指南
动态内存分配是在C语言中常见的一种操作,它允许程序在运行时根据需要分配和释放内存。在C语言中,realloc()是一个非常有用的函数,它用于重新分配已分配内存的大小。本篇...
相关 【C语言】动态内存管理(malloc,free,calloc,realloc,柔性数组)
文章目录 为什么存在动态内存管理 动态内存函数的介绍 malloc free
相关 动态内存管理——malloc、calloc、realloc
1.为什么存在动态内存分配 我们已经掌握的内存开辟方式有: int val = 20;//在栈空间上开辟四个字节 char arr[10] = {0};
相关 动态内存管理之realloc函数
在cplusplus.com中realloc函数的定义: ![5a98d3d47f2347f396911c8d33d9164d.png][] realloc函数的第一个参数
相关 动态内存管理之calloc函数
calloc函数也是动态内存分配的函数,在cplusplus.com中calloc函数的定义: ![7dd9fcf9931747e9a750baea5a82c84d.png]
相关 面试官:如何使用malloc、free、calloc、realloc动态内存开辟函数
目录 1 malloc和free 2 calloc 3 realloc -------------------- 1malloc和free C语言提供了一个动态
相关 动态内存管理(malloc、calloc、realloc)详解
![3ad52cbe08fa4c9a9ab9898e62c13d1f.gif][] > 文章目录 > > 一、什么是动态内存 > > 二、为什么要存在动态内存分配 >
相关 realloc_realloc函数的用法
尝试在原来的地址上扩展或者缩小.如果需要扩展而空间不足,会分配新的空间并复制旧的数据过来,再释放掉旧的内存空间.貌似一些编译器会警告该方法可能有问题.我更倾向于自己分配新的空间
相关 C语言中动态内存管理方式(malloc、calloc、realloc的区别)
文章目录 一、内存分布 二、什么是动态内存? 三、为什么需要进行动态内存申请? 四、动态内存申请时注意的问题 五、C语言中是如何来进行内存申
相关 教你学会简单动态内存管理中的malloc、calloc、realloc
系列文章目录 首先我们要了解C/C++语言中内存中变量,数据,函数等是怎么存放的,如下图所示: ![在这里插入图片描述][watermark_type_ZmFuZ3po
还没有评论,来说两句吧...